**Q: Does Larkspan hot-reload configuration, or is a restart required?** Most keys under the runtime namespace hot-reload within 30 seconds via the Fanwatch poller; connection-pool sizes and TLS settings do not, and require a rolling restart. Before a release, verify that any changed keys are in the reloadable set, because silently ignored edits have caused two past incidents. The authoritative list of reloadable keys, poll intervals, and restart procedures is maintained here:

runbook for yahop-hawif: https://confluence.zemvarlabs.internal/pages/pages/browse/c89f8afc

Quick heads-up on Pinwheel UI versioning: we cut a minor release every sprint, and anything touching component props needs a changeset file in the PR. No changeset, no merge — the bot will nag you. Majors are rare and go through the design council first. The full policy, with examples of what counts as breaking, lives on the internal page below.

wiki page, bahip-yahip: https://grafana.qirvanlabs.corp/browse/display/projects/cc3a1b9dbfc9

Subject: Memtrace cut-over complete

Team,

Cut-over to Memtrace v2 for GPU memory profiling finished last night. Old v1 agents are disabled; any tickets referencing v1 dashboards should be closed as resolved-by-migration. Sampling overhead is now under 2% and allocation traces include kernel names. Known gap: profiles older than 30 days were not migrated. Point customers at the v2 docs for setup questions. For reference when troubleshooting, the agent now runs with the following configuration.

settings of bagaf-bawip:
[aldax]
port = 5000
region = south-4
host = aldax.brasklabs.corp
team = brivan
timeout_ms = 2000
retries = 2